Data Acquisition Unit Market Outlook

The global Data Acquisition Unit market is projected to reach approximately USD 8.4 billion by 2035, with a CAGR of around 7.2% from 2025 to 2035. This growth is primarily driven by the rapid advancements in technology and the increasing demand for efficient data collection and analysis methods across various industries. Moreover, the expansion of automation technologies in industrial processes and the rising adoption of smart devices in healthcare significantly contribute to the market’s growth. Furthermore, the integration of data acquisition systems with IoT devices is revolutionizing the way data is collected and analyzed, which further enhances operational efficiency and decision-making capabilities for organizations across sectors.

By Product Type

Hardware Data Acquisition Unit:

Hardware Data Acquisition Units are pivotal in collecting and converting real-world signals into digital data for analysis. These units consist of various components such as sensors, multiplexers, and analog-to-digital converters that work together to ensure high accuracy and reliability in data collection. The hardware segment is experiencing substantial growth due to the increasing need for precision in applications across industries such as automotive, aerospace, and industrial automation. Additionally, advancements in technology have led to the development of more compact and efficient hardware solutions that cater to the needs of modern enterprises. As industries continue to rely on data for operational efficiency, the demand for robust hardware data acquisition systems is expected to rise significantly.

Standalone Data Acquisition Unit:

Standalone Data Acquisition Units are self-contained systems that operate independently to collect and analyze data without the need for a computer or external device. These units are particularly favored in scenarios where portability and ease of use are paramount. The standalone units are equipped with built-in processing capabilities, allowing for immediate data analysis and reporting. The increasing trend toward field data collection in sectors such as environmental monitoring and transportation is fueling the demand for standalone solutions. As organizations prioritize efficiency and simplicity in their data collection processes, the standalone segment is expected to experience considerable growth.

PC-Based Data Acquisition Unit:

PC-Based Data Acquisition Units are integral to modern data collection methodologies, providing high-performance capabilities for complex data analysis. These units interface directly with computers, allowing for extensive data processing and visualization. The market for PC-based solutions is driven by industries that require sophisticated data analysis and multi-channel data collection, such as aerospace, automotive, and research laboratories. The ability to leverage the computational power of PCs enhances the functionality of data acquisition systems, enabling users to utilize advanced software tools for detailed data insights. As the demand for comprehensive data analytics continues to rise, the PC-based data acquisition unit segment is poised for sustained growth.

Automotive:

The automotive sector is one of the primary applications of data acquisition units, where they are utilized for testing and validating vehicle performance, safety, and compliance with regulatory standards. Data acquisition systems in automotive applications facilitate the collection of crucial data related to engine performance, fuel efficiency, and emissions, which are vital for ongoing research and development. Additionally, as the industry shifts towards electric and autonomous vehicles, the demand for advanced data acquisition technologies is escalating to ensure these vehicles operate efficiently and safely. The increasing complexity of automotive systems necessitates reliable data collection methods, thereby driving growth in this segment.

Aerospace and Defense:

In the aerospace and defense industries, data acquisition units are critical for monitoring and analyzing a wide range of parameters during flight tests and equipment evaluations. These units collect data on flight dynamics, environmental conditions, and system performance, providing invaluable insights for engineers and technicians. The stringent safety and regulatory requirements in these sectors further underscore the need for precise and reliable data acquisition systems. The ongoing advancements in aerospace technologies, including the development of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) and space exploration missions, are expected to fuel the demand for sophisticated data acquisition solutions tailored for these applications.

By Connectivity Type

USB:

USB connectivity is one of the most common types utilized in data acquisition units, providing a straightforward and reliable means of interfacing with computers and peripheral devices. The simplicity of USB connections allows for plug-and-play functionality, making it easy for users to set up and operate data acquisition systems without extensive technical knowledge. Moreover, USB-based data acquisition units are often favored for their high-speed data transfer capabilities, enabling quick and efficient data collection from various sensors and instruments. As industries continue to prioritize ease of use and reliability in their data acquisition solutions, USB connectivity remains a prominent choice.

Ethernet:

Ethernet connectivity is increasingly popular in data acquisition units, particularly in industrial and commercial applications where high-speed and reliable data transmission is essential. Ethernet networks enable seamless connectivity between multiple devices, allowing for centralized data collection and monitoring. This type of connectivity is particularly advantageous for applications requiring real-time data access, such as industrial automation and remote monitoring systems. The scalability of Ethernet solutions ensures that organizations can expand their data acquisition networks as needed, accommodating growing data demands and technological advancements.

Wi-Fi:

Wi-Fi connectivity has emerged as a favored option for data acquisition units, providing flexibility and convenience in data collection without the constraints of wired connections. Wireless data acquisition systems utilizing Wi-Fi technology allow users to access and monitor data from remote locations, enhancing operational efficiency in various applications. The growing trend towards mobility and remote monitoring in industries such as healthcare and environmental monitoring is driving the demand for Wi-Fi-enabled data acquisition solutions. Additionally, the ease of installation and configuration offered by Wi-Fi connectivity contributes to its increasing popularity among end-users.

Bluetooth:

Bluetooth connectivity is ideal for applications requiring short-range data collection and communication, making it a valuable option for portable data acquisition units. These units are commonly utilized in scenarios where devices need to connect wirelessly to smartphones or tablets for data access and analysis. The low power consumption and ease of use associated with Bluetooth technology make it an attractive choice for applications in personal health monitoring and wearables. As industries increasingly adopt IoT solutions, the demand for Bluetooth-enabled data acquisition units is expected to grow, allowing for seamless data integration and management.

By Region

The regional analysis of the Data Acquisition Unit market underscores significant growth opportunities across various geographies. North America, being a technological hub, is expected to dominate the global market, accounting for approximately 40% of the total market share by 2035. The region's robust industrial base, coupled with increasing investments in automation and smart technologies, propels the demand for advanced data acquisition solutions. Additionally, the presence of key players and continuous technological innovation in data acquisition systems further strengthens North America's leading position in the market. The CAGR for North America is projected to be around 7.5% during the forecast period, reflecting the region's commitment to enhancing operational efficiency through data-driven solutions.

Europe and Asia Pacific are also anticipated to witness substantial growth in the data acquisition unit market. Europe is expected to capture around 30% of the market share, driven by stringent regulations in industries such as automotive and healthcare, emphasizing the need for accurate data collection and reporting. The adoption of Industry 4.0 practices across European countries further contributes to the market's expansion. Meanwhile, the Asia Pacific region is projected to experience a CAGR of approximately 8% due to rapid industrialization, increasing investments in smart manufacturing technologies, and the growing emphasis on automation in countries like China and India. As a result, the region is set to emerge as a significant player in the global data acquisition unit market.
